Rain tapers this afternoon, back to sunshine for Saturday

The Latest from Storm Team 5…

Not the greatest weather out there for day 2 of the 2025 NFL Draft with rain showers paired along side a blustery wind and well below average temperatures. Latest scans of the radar are showing this wave of moisture heading off to the east and that will continue this evening.

If you are attending the draft tonight, it will just remain cloudy and breezy with temperatures in the middle to upper 40s. Lows tonight will fall into the middle and upper 30s as skies become partly cloudy.

Tomorrow will be a very nice day to put a close on these once and a lifetime event. A few morning clouds give way to golden afternoon sunshine. Highs will return to average in the upper 50s and low 60s, slightly cooler lakeside. Expect the middle 50s for the Brad Paisley concert Saturday evening.

Clouds will build in Sunday and cant rule out a spotty shower mainly north and west of the Fox River Valley. A southeast wind will warm us up into the low to middle 60s, once again cooler lakeside.

More showers are expected Monday morning along a warm front. Temperatures will rise into the upper 60s and low 70s for the afternoon and it will get a little humid also. We have to watch for some strong thunderstorms late evening and night Monday as the cold front drops in. A few more showers are possible Tuesday morning.
